Went up Palisades trail yesterday to do some "Guerilla Trail Maintenance" (saw out some downed logs and fix some switchbacks). When I got home I saw this on a couple of other sites:
Quote: | I lost my dog Fia on May 26, 2020 at 10:30 am while hiking on the Palisades trail #1198 in Clearwater Wilderness near Greenwater or Enumclaw, Washington. She is black and white Lab/border collie mix with white feet and white chest. She is very friendly and likes food and people. Please spread the word and look out for her if you are out hiking. Lost her about 2-2.5 miles up the trail. She is microchipped and is wearing a green collar with tags. The blue dot on the map picture below is where I lost her (about 2 miles up from the trail head). |
Other than the area confusion (Palisades Tr is no where near Clearwater Wilderness), I felt sorry for her about her dog, then in one of her comments she admitted that her dog was unleashed when he ran away.
I'm still scratching my head why someone would take Fido out for a walk in the woods while thinking they don't have to have their dog on a leash especially in areas where there are 1) really BIG cliffs, 2) really big kitties that live off of the carcasses of animals that are smaller than them, and 3) other people around.
When I'm out patrolling, I talk to every dog owner and encourage them to leash their dogs up for the dog's own protection. Many do, a few have been disdainful, and even a few dogs have taken offense and been aggressive about it (one of the reasons I carry a shovel when I patrol).
Please remind folks you see that while in many places they don't have to leash their dogs, it is a best practice for the safety of the dog..
